This powder weighing stations – the XIT plus cabinets offer unobstructed 360˚ all-round view and has trapezium shaped front access (285mm height) with double hinged doors for easy access to cabinet interior. Lighting from a fluorescent white light aids the internal brightness and comfort for the operator.
A services access port is provided in each side panel.
Powder Weighing Stations
Cabinet can be placed onto an existing work surface or supplied on a supporting stand. Black base tray is manufactured from PVC.
Powder cabinets (otherwise called stations, workstations or enclosures) utilise HEPA filtration technology and protect the operator from particles whilst weighing and handling powders.

2. Particulate HEPA filtration.
Pre-filtration eliminates particles at 5.0 microns or larger to an efficiency of 92% as defined in BS EN ISO 779.
HEPA filtration (H14 Standard) eliminates particles 0.3 microns or larger to an efficiency of 99.995%.
ULPA (U16 Standard) is available as an optional upgrade and has an efficiency of 99.999% for particle sizes of 0.1 – 0.3 microns MPPS (Most Penetrating Particle Size) as defined in EN 1822.
